The Function of Probate Bonds
Probate bonds act as a crucial monetary defense mechanism for administrators and administrators looking after the distribution of an estate. As an executor or administrator, you have the obligation to handle the possessions and financial obligations of the dead individual's estate. The probate bond, additionally referred to as an executor bond or fiduciary bond, guarantees that you accomplish your tasks fairly and lawfully.
By requiring a probate bond, the court intends to secure the estate from any possible mismanagement or misbehavior on your part. If you, as the executor or administrator,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ond gives a type of insurance to compensate the beneficiaries of the estate for any economic losses incurred. This defense is essential in cases where the executor makes errors in dealing with the estate's assets or fails to follow the legal needs of the probate procedure.
Inevitably, probate bonds offer assurance to the recipients of the estate, as they provide a layer of financial security against the threats connected with estate management.
